What Is Facial Recognition and How Does It Work?

Facial recognition is a computer vision technique that scans and recognizes human faces from images or reality. It compares a human face against a computerized blueprint to attest to the identity of the person. It is mostly used in video surveillance and identity verification software to verify identities and protect premises.

What Is Facial Recognition? | Coursera

Facial recognition is a system used to identify a person by analyzing the individual''s facial features, and the term also refers to the software that automates the process. It scans the person''s face, notes key characteristics, and compares it to another image stored in a database. If the images match, the system confirms the identity.

Facial Recognition, Explained | Built In

Facial recognition is a technology that analyzes and measures a person''s face from a digital image or video and compares it against a database of faces. How Does Facial Recognition Work?

Basic Facial Recognition: For Animoji and Instagram filters, your phone camera "looks" for the defining features of a face, specifically a pair of eyes, a nose, and a mouth. Then, it uses algorithms to lock onto a face and determine which direction it''s looking, if its mouth is open, etc.

An Update On Our Use of Face Recognition | Meta

Facial recognition can be particularly valuable when the technology operates privately on a person''s own devices. This method of on-device facial recognition, requiring no communication of face data with an external server, is most commonly deployed today in the systems used to unlock smartphones.
